September 28, 1983
I want to thank the House of Representatives for its strong, bipartisan vote today supporting our
policies in Lebanon and the continued presence of the U.S. peacekeeping force. This vote would
not have been possible without the strong leadership of Speaker O'Neill, Majority Leader Wright,
Minority Leader Michel, Chairman of the House Foreign Affairs Committee Zablocki, and
Ranking Minority Member Broomfield.
A spirit of cooperation between members of the two parties, and between the executive and the
legislative branches of our Government, has been the traditional hallmark of a successful foreign
policy. Today, we continue the process of restoring that bipartisan spirit. Now we look to the
Senate for a similar demonstration of responsible leadership.
